What is a software project manager?

A software project manager works in an information technology role to manage a company’s software product development and meet project deadlines. As a software project manager, you work with cross-functional teams in various departments to discuss what is and isn’t feasible with current software and generally help manage expectations. Your duties include overseeing product development lifecycles, documenting projects, coordinating product demonstrations, evaluating existing systems, drawing up budgets, mitigating risks, and helping develop and maintain company-wide standards. Throughout your career, you’re expected to keep up to date with industry standards and developments in software.

What does a software project manager do?

A Software Project Manager is responsible for planning, executing, and overseeing software development projects. They coordinate between different teams, manage resources, set project timelines, and ensure the final product meets client requirements. Their role involves risk management, budget control, and regular communication with stakeholders to keep projects on track. Effective software project managers help deliver quality software solutions on time and within budget.

What are some common challenges software project managers face when leading cross-functional teams?

Software Project Managers frequently encounter challenges such as aligning priorities among diverse teams (e.g., development, QA, UX), managing communication gaps, and balancing technical constraints with business goals. Navigating these challenges requires strong interpersonal skills, active stakeholder engagement, and the ability to adapt project plans as new requirements emerge. Regular stand-ups, clear documentation, and fostering a culture of open feedback can help ensure smooth collaboration and successful project delivery.
